WHO ARE WE? Live Nation Entertainment is the world’s leading live entertainment company, comprised of global market leaders: Ticketmaster, Live Nation Concerts, and Live Nation Media & Sponsorship. Ticketmaster is the global leader in event ticketing with over 620 million tickets sold annually and approximately 10,000 clients worldwide. Live Nation Concerts is the largest provider of live entertainment in the world promoting more than 50,000 events annually for nearly 7,000 artists in 40+ countries. These businesses allow Live Nation Media & Sponsorship to create strategic music marketing programs that connect more than 1,200 sponsors with the 145 million fans that attend Live Nation Entertainment events each year. What This Role Will Do

  • Establish and maintain high standards of customer service for staff, customers and vendors
  • Identify and maximize revenue drivers while optimizing the overall guest and artist experience
  • Collaborate with Marketing, Premium Seat Sales, Food and Beverage team, and Sponsorship to create innovative offerings that drive incremental revenue growth, fan and partner engagement, and profitability
  • Manage overall expenses of concerts to maximize profits while protecting the guest and artist experience
  • Oversee food and beverage and merchandise performance and strategies (point of sale ratio, variety, etc.)
  • Hires, trains and schedules full and part-time employees, and work closely with all subcontractors and/or third-party vendors
  • Promote and establish "rental" events in the venue
  • Works closely with Live Nation promoters and operations and provides direction on standards and compliance
  • Coordinates and facilitates event set-up with operations
  • Performs and executes successful settlement of events
  • Performs and executes timely Flash Reports after events
  • Forecasts in ROME, operational and production expenses, as well as ancillary revenue streams
  • Coordinates day of event activities and matters
  • Excellent working knowledge of Health & Safety
  • Implements and complies with the companies' audit procedures
  • Ensures that employees performance is monitored and reviewed accordingly
  • Management of employee attendance records, for all employees
  • Any other reasonable duties as required by the executive management
  • Work closely with key civic governmental departments, as well as interaction with the community in general
  • Other duties as assigned
  • This position typically supervises a number of exempt and non-exempt positions
  • Day to day management of all venue vendors/subcontractors – HVAC, Plumbing, Electrical, Landscaping, Cleaning, Security, Trash/Recycling
  • Responsible for meeting staffing levels and budget targets for each event
  • Generate Operations costs flash report following each event
  • Work with all other departments to help fulfill needed requirements
  • Advance each show with tour security directors and fulfill tour security requirements
  • On site for each event prior to load in and until load out

What This Person Will Bring

  • Minimum 5 years experience as a general manager or operations manager in a hospitality related business
  • Must have extensive background in event sales and promotion
  • Ability to perform all job duties and responsibilities
  • Requires excellent communication skills, both verbally and written
  • Must have expertise in profitability analysis and budgeting
  • Exhibits strong problem-solving skills in long term and immediate situations
  • Must be able to stand for long periods of time
  • Must be able work in a loud setting
